Regnel
|
From what I can tell from the rules of wands, you have to fulfill the requirement of a "spell trigger" to use a wand - that means your character has to be of a class that has the given spell on its spell list (even if you can't cast it yet.
Infernal Healing is a spell that is on the Cleric, Oracle, Magus, Sorcerer, Summoner Wizard and Witch spell lists, so only someone with access to those spell lists can use it.
From what I've read, though, it's not unheard of for a PFS to use PP to buy a wand they can't personally use, but then temporarily loan it to a character that can to have them cast healing spells on you.
Unfortunately, Infernal Healing is not on my Occultist spell list, so I am going to go with a wand of cure light wounds instead.

Regnel
|
I figured out the confusion I had about the Wall of Names. It is both a monument to fallen Pathfinders in general and to Selmius in particular. The Wall was commissioned in 4330 after Selmius died, and it was meant to record the deaths of all Pathfinders who died in service to the Society. Which is why Adolphus' note calls the Wall a memorial to his master. (Seeker of Secrets, p. 29)
